The Algerian energy and mining sector remains steadfast in its commitment to minimizing its environmental impact while ensuring the nation’s long-term energy and water security. Minister of Energy and Mines, Mohamed Arkab, emphasized this dedication during a recent national forum on quality of life.
Arkab stated that the sector is focused on optimizing the utilization of national hydrocarbon and mineral resources, safeguarding them for future generations. This includes meeting the needs of various economic sectors, contributing to the national economy, and bolstering overall national development.
Environmental responsibility is a cornerstone of the sector’s policy. Ongoing efforts are dedicated to environmental protection and reducing the carbon footprint through the implementation of various eco-friendly projects. A key objective is to reduce gas flaring to below 1%, achieved through enhanced monitoring and control of emissions.
A specialized committee, comprising key stakeholders, has been established to develop a roadmap for creating a national mechanism to detect, assess, and mitigate methane emissions. This initiative underscores Algeria’s proactive approach to addressing climate change.
Furthermore, the adoption of environmentally sound fuel practices has led to the elimination of lead emissions from vehicles through the exclusive marketing of unleaded gasoline. This has significantly improved fuel quality and reduced overall emissions.
The sector is also actively promoting a circular economy model by valorizing solid and organic waste and implementing the concept of ‘urban mining’ to recover and recycle metals from ferrous scrap and other materials. Efforts are underway to recycle used oils and produce biofuels, transforming environmental challenges into opportunities for sustainable development and improved quality of life.
To modernize mining operations, the sector is integrating advanced technologies to minimize dust and particulate emissions resulting from extraction activities. The aim is to transform mines into environmentally friendly sites through investments in smart spraying systems and real-time air quality monitoring devices, ensuring the health and well-being of residents in mining areas and providing a healthy living environment.
